Edward Alan Barnes, age 72, of Siler City, NC, passed away on June 24, 2026, after a brief illness.

Born on August 8, 1953, in Philadelphia, PA, Ed was the son of the late Anna and Wayne Barnes. He grew up in Cherry Hill, NJ, where he was a beloved brother to his brother and two sisters. A 1971 graduate of Cherry Hill High School West, Ed went on to earn his bachelor’s degree in Civil Engineering from North Carolina State University. His lifelong love of nature and the outdoors guided him into a career as a professional commercial land surveyor, a field where he found both purpose and joy.

Ed was happiest outside. He spent winters skiing and summers swimming, embracing every season with enthusiasm. In his later years, he found simple delight in flying kites at one of his favorite parks or settling in with a good historical crime novel. He was also a devoted fan of The Grateful Dead; a band whose music matched his free‑spirited nature and love of living life on his own terms. If you were lucky enough to be his friend, you were his friend for life.

Ed is survived by his sister Linda (Barnes) Riva, and her son Tony Riva and Tony’s three children; his brother David Barnes and daughter Lindsey Barnes; and his sister Carol (Barnes) Cheslak and her husband Tom Cheslak. He also leaves behind two of his closest lifelong friends: his childhood friend David Finch, and his college roommate Rick Carman, along with Rick’s wife Kim and their two children, Ashley and Andrew. Their friendship was one of the great constants of Ed’s life.
